About the Institutional Program
As an Institutional Grad, you are in for a phenomenal 18-month program; consisting of three rotations across the division. You will have the opportunity to explore some of the following business areas, including: 

  • Coverage area 
    • Research & Analytics 
    • Corporate Banking 
    • Growth Portfolio 
  • Product area 
    • Transaction Banking (TB) 
    • Markets 
    • Corporate Finance 
  • Enablement / Data and Digital  
    • Wholesale Digital  
    • Banking Services 
    • Digital Advisory (TB) 
    • eFICC (Markets) 
    • Investment Management & Data 
    • Group Mergers & Acquisitions 
    • Group Treasury 

You’ll learn the ropes, the lingo (including a plethora of acronyms), gain exposure to teams that represent both core and specialised offerings for the Bank’s biggest customers including our resources, energy and infrastructure areas, property developers and multinationals. 

You will have the opportunity to learn from highly experienced professionals, specialist, and subject matter experts from a cross-section of the community and provide your own perspective and insight into the ever-evolving world of banking and finance.
